Common Garden Spider (Araneus diadematus)

The Common Garden Spider, known scientifically as Araneus diadematus, is one of the most recognizable garden spiders in New Zealand. This species is often identified by its distinctive cross-shaped pattern on its abdomen, which can vary in color from yellow to brown. Adult females can grow to about 14-20 mm in body length, while males are typically smaller.

These spiders are known for their characteristic orb-shaped webs, which they construct in gardens, shrubs, and trees. The webs are not only beautiful but also effective in catching a variety of flying insects, making the Common Garden Spider an essential ally in pest control.

Black House Spider (Badumna insignis)

Another common species found in New Zealand gardens is the Black House Spider (Badumna insignis). This spider is typically dark brown to black and can be identified by its robust body and long legs. Unlike the orb-weaving Common Garden Spider, the Black House Spider constructs a messy web in sheltered areas such as under eaves, in sheds, or among garden debris.

While they may look intimidating, Black House Spiders are generally harmless to humans and are beneficial in controlling household pests. Their presence in gardens can help reduce populations of insects that might otherwise damage plants.

Funnel-web Spider (Agelenidae family)

Funnel-web Spiders, belonging to the Agelenidae family, are another common sight in New Zealand gardens. These spiders are named for their funnel-shaped webs, which they construct in grass or among rocks and garden foliage. They are typically brown or gray and can be recognized by their long, slender bodies and quick movements.

Funnel-web Spiders are skilled hunters that actively pursue their prey rather than relying solely on their webs. They play a vital role in controlling insect populations, particularly in gardens where pests may thrive.

Jumping Spiders (Salticidae family)

Jumping Spiders, from the Salticidae family, are small but fascinating garden spiders that are often overlooked. These spiders are characterized by their large front eyes and agile movements, allowing them to leap considerable distances to catch prey. They come in various colors and patterns, making them a delightful addition to any garden.

Unlike other spiders, Jumping Spiders do not construct webs for trapping prey. Instead, they rely on their exceptional eyesight and hunting skills to capture insects. Their presence in gardens is beneficial, as they help control pest populations while adding a dynamic element to the garden ecosystem.

Detailed Identification Guide

Physical Characteristics

When attempting to identify common garden spiders in New Zealand, the first step is to observe their physical characteristics. Each species exhibits unique traits that can help enthusiasts and gardeners differentiate between them.

The Common Garden Spider (Araneus diadematus), for instance, is easily recognizable by its size, which can range from 8 to 20 millimeters in body length. Its coloration typically includes a mix of brown, yellow, and white, with distinctive markings resembling a cross on its back. This spider’s large, wheel-shaped web is often found in gardens, making it a familiar sight for many.

In contrast, the Black House Spider (Badumna insignis) is smaller, usually measuring around 10 to 15 millimeters. Its glossy black body is a stark contrast against the more colorful garden spiders. This species tends to build webs in sheltered areas, such as under eaves or in garden sheds, and can often be mistaken for other small black spiders.

The Funnel-web Spider, belonging to the Agelenidae family, is another common inhabitant of New Zealand gardens. These spiders are characterized by their funnel-shaped webs, which they construct in grass or low vegetation. They typically have a slender body and can be light brown to gray in color, often blending in with their surroundings. Their size can vary, but they generally range from 5 to 15 millimeters.

Lastly, the Jumping Spiders (Salticidae family) are known for their remarkable jumping ability. These spiders are usually small, measuring between 3 to 20 millimeters, and exhibit vibrant colors, often with intricate patterns. Their large front-facing eyes give them excellent vision, which they use to hunt prey rather than relying on webs.

Understanding these physical characteristics is crucial for proper identification. Garden spiders possess a range of colors, sizes, and markings that reflect their diversity and adaptability to various environments.

Behavioral Traits

Behavior is another vital aspect of spider identification. Each species exhibits distinct behaviors that can aid in their classification. For instance, the Common Garden Spider is known for its characteristic web-building behavior. This species spins a classic orb web, which can be quite large and is often adorned with dew droplets in the morning. These webs serve as traps for unsuspecting insects, showcasing the spider’s role in pest control within the garden ecosystem.

In contrast, the Black House Spider is less of a web-builder and more of a retreat spider. It constructs irregular webs in dark, sheltered areas, where it waits for prey to wander close. This behavior allows it to thrive in urban environments, often found in gardens adjacent to homes or buildings.

The Funnel-web Spider employs a unique hunting technique. Instead of actively pursuing prey, it remains hidden at the narrow end of its funnel-shaped web, waiting for unsuspecting insects to fall in. This ambush strategy highlights its adaptation to the garden habitat, where it can easily catch small insects.

Jumping spiders, on the other hand, are known for their agility and hunting prowess. They do not build webs to catch prey; instead, they actively stalk and leap onto their targets. This behavior makes them fascinating to observe in gardens, as they can often be seen pouncing on small insects.

Seasonal changes also impact spider behavior and visibility. In spring and summer, garden spiders are most active, with many species engaging in mating rituals and web construction. As temperatures drop in autumn, some spiders may become less visible, retreating to sheltered areas or entering a state of dormancy.

Habitat Preferences

Understanding the habitat preferences of common garden spiders is essential for effective identification. Different species thrive in distinct environments, and recognizing these habitats can enhance your chances of spotting them in your garden.

The Common Garden Spider prefers open spaces with ample vegetation, making gardens an ideal habitat. They are often found in flower beds, shrubs, and tall grasses, where they can build their intricate webs. This spider is particularly attracted to areas with a variety of insects, as it relies on these for food.

The Black House Spider, as its name suggests, is commonly found in urban gardens and around human dwellings. It favors dark, sheltered spaces, making it frequent in areas like under eaves, in sheds, or among garden debris. Its adaptability to urban environments allows it to thrive in proximity to human activity.

Funnel-web spiders are typically found in grassy areas or low-lying vegetation, where they can construct their funnel-shaped webs. They prefer moist environments, often thriving in gardens with plenty of shade or near water sources. This habitat preference makes them more prevalent in certain garden designs, particularly those incorporating native plants.

Jumping spiders can be found in a variety of habitats, including gardens, forests, and even urban areas. They are often spotted on flowers or leaves, where they hunt for insects. Their preference for sunny spots means they are frequently seen basking on foliage, making them easier to identify during the day.

To find these spiders in your garden, consider the following tips: look for webs in the early morning when dew is present, inspect sheltered areas like under leaves or garden furniture, and pay attention to sunny spots where jumping spiders may be hunting.

    Classification of Garden Spiders

    Taxonomy Basics

    Understanding the classification of garden spiders is crucial for both amateur and professional entomologists, as well as gardeners who wish to appreciate the biodiversity within their gardens. Taxonomy, the science of naming, defining, and classifying organisms, provides a systematic framework that helps in identifying various species and understanding their ecological roles.

    The classification system is hierarchical and consists of several levels: kingdom, phylum, class, order, family, genus, and species. For instance, all garden spiders belong to the kingdom Animalia, indicating they are multicellular organisms that consume organic material. They fall under the phylum Arthropoda, which includes invertebrates with exoskeletons, segmented bodies, and jointed appendages. Within this phylum, garden spiders are classified under the class Arachnida, which encompasses arachnids such as spiders, scorpions, and ticks.

    The order Araneae is where spiders are specifically categorized, and within this order, various families exist, including Theridiidae (the cobweb spiders), Araneidae (the orb-weavers), and Lycosidae (the wolf spiders). Each family is further divided into genera and species, allowing for precise identification. Frequently Asked Questions (FAQs)

What are the common types of garden spiders?

Common types of garden spiders include the orb-weaver, jumping spider, and wolf spider. Orb-weavers are known for their distinctive wheel-shaped webs and are often seen in gardens during warmer months. Jumping spiders are small and agile, with excellent vision, making them effective hunters. Wolf spiders, though they don’t spin webs, are frequently found in gardens and are known for their robust bodies and quick movements.

How can I identify a garden spider?

To identify a garden spider, look for key characteristics such as body shape, color, and web type. Most garden spiders have a segmented body with a noticeable abdomen. For example, orb-weavers typically have a rounded body with vibrant patterns, while jumping spiders may have a more compact shape with bright markings. Observing the type of web can also help; orb-weavers create intricate spiral webs, whereas wolf spiders do not spin webs but instead hunt for prey.

Are garden spiders harmful to humans?

Most garden spiders are not harmful to humans and play a beneficial role in controlling pest populations. While some species may bite if provoked, their venom is generally mild and not dangerous to healthy adults. It’s important to remember that these spiders are more inclined to flee than to attack, and they contribute to a healthy garden ecosystem by preying on insects.

How do garden spiders contribute to the garden ecosystem?

Garden spiders contribute to the ecosystem by acting as natural pest control agents. They help maintain a balance by preying on various insects, including pests that can damage plants. By keeping these populations in check, garden spiders reduce the need for chemical pesticides, promoting a healthier environment for plants, animals, and humans alike.

What do garden spiders eat?

Garden spiders primarily feed on insects, including flies, mosquitoes, and beetles. They capture their prey by using their webs or by actively hunting, depending on the species. Some spiders, like orb-weavers, rely on their sticky webs to trap unsuspecting insects, while others, such as jumping spiders and wolf spiders, actively pursue and ambush their prey.

How can I encourage garden spiders to thrive in my garden?

To encourage garden spiders to thrive, create a welcoming environment by incorporating native plants, minimizing pesticide use, and providing shelter. Dense vegetation, such as shrubs and ground cover, can offer hiding spots and nesting sites. Leaving some areas of the garden undisturbed allows spiders to establish their webs and habitats, promoting a diverse ecosystem.

What should I do if I find a garden spider in my home?

If you find a garden spider in your home, it’s best to gently relocate it outside rather than kill it. Most garden spiders are harmless and will not cause any harm indoors. You can use a jar or cup to capture the spider and release it outside in a suitable location, such as a garden or wooded area, where it can continue to thrive and contribute to the ecosystem.
